Keypup unifies your engineering data into three pillars of excellence: DORA Metrics, Pipeline Velocity, and Team Throughput.
Measure how often successful releases to production occur. Aim for "On Demand".
Track the time from code commit to code successfully running in production.
Percentage of deployments causing a failure in production.
How long it takes to recover from a failure in production.
